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Repo info
Activity
  • 02:16
    DrGFreeman commented #4996
  • 02:14
    DrGFreeman edited #4996
  • 02:14
    DrGFreeman review_requested #4996
  • 02:14
    DrGFreeman review_requested #4996
  • 02:14
    DrGFreeman opened #4996
  • 02:14
    DrGFreeman review_requested #4996
  • 01:24
    eloquence commented #4988
  • 01:24
    eloquence edited #4988
  • 01:23
    conorsch commented #4993
  • 01:19
    zenmonkeykstop edited #4995
  • 01:16
    eloquence edited #339
  • 01:04
    conorsch commented #339
  • 01:04
    zenmonkeykstop review_requested #4995
  • 01:04
    zenmonkeykstop review_requested #4995
  • 01:04
    zenmonkeykstop opened #4995
  • 01:04
    zenmonkeykstop review_requested #4995
  • 01:04
    conorsch commented #339
  • 00:45
    conorsch commented #339
  • 00:07
    creviera commented #4993
  • Nov 14 23:59
    creviera commented #4993
Erik Moeller
@eloquence
@zenmonkeykstop @emkll whenever you have a break in QA, freedomofpress/securedrop#4657 should be in line with our discussion yesterday. Need Mickael sign-off given threat model updates.
Kushal Das
@kushaldas
That is the last remaining PR
Erik Moeller
@eloquence
there is also another builder hash update freedomofpress/securedrop#4833
Kushal Das
@kushaldas
oh, the one @emkll created today
Erik Moeller
@eloquence
yep
Conor Schaefer
@conorsch
i'll take #4833 now, will kick off build locally
Erik Moeller
@eloquence
\o/
Erik Moeller
@eloquence

Hello everyone! Our standup is in 5 minutes at the usual location:

https://meet.google.com/ekb-kkhf-mrk

Anyone is welcome to participate! Notes are taken on an Etherpad and will be moved to the GitHub wiki by the end of the day.

mickael e.
@emkll
1.0.0 release hash is 162288f318d16eece884c3f662a16253c6245f32, will begin tag signing process
Conor Schaefer
@conorsch
:+1: standing by to verify tag
mickael e.
@emkll
tag is up, could someone please double check it?
Conor Schaefer
@conorsch
1.0.0 tag verified! proceeding with build...
ETA for unsigned Release file ~45m...
Conor Schaefer
@conorsch
SD debs built, tor debs fetched, proceeding with upload to apt-qa...
Conor Schaefer
@conorsch
Uploading debs...
Conor Schaefer
@conorsch
Debs are up at https://apt-qa.freedom.press/ without a signed Release file. Before I pass the Release file over for signing, I'd appreciate a sanity-check on the packages exposed at that URL
(I'm requesting visual review via browser; apt installs won't work)
mickael e.
@emkll
debs on apt-qa lgtm
proceeding to sign the release file
Conor Schaefer
@conorsch
release file signature verified, uploading to apt-qa. stand by for preflight testing
Kushal Das
@kushaldas
yay
Conor Schaefer
@conorsch
Release file uploaded! Please proceed with preflight testing. Remember to use the prod SecureDrop Release Signing Key, but set the apt repo URL to https://apt-qa.freedom.press/
Kevin O'Gorman
@zenmonkeykstop
will nuke these nucs and test the fresh install
Conor Schaefer
@conorsch
roger, i'm testing an in-place upgrade on prod vms
mickael e.
@emkll
in-place upgrade successful, fancy new logo appears. Now testing the graphical updater upgrading to v3 onions
Conor Schaefer
@conorsch
i'm a bit behind on in-place upgrade testing—didn't have a full 0.14.0 environment in place, as i'd thought. resolving now, will continue from there
Conor Schaefer
@conorsch
in-place upgrade on servers went smoothly, confirming new design is displayed and furthermore quite spiffy. proceeding with graphical updater and migration to v3...
mickael e.
@emkll
I keep getting an incorrect admin password error when running the GUI updater in VMs
Kevin O'Gorman
@zenmonkeykstop
Fresh install of 1.0.0 with v3 in progress
Conor Schaefer
@conorsch
@emkll i got that once; when i reran it it was fine though. might have fat-fingered it...
David Huerta
@huertanix
Tails desktop shortcut ticket added: freedomofpress/securedrop#4837.
Erik Moeller
@eloquence
wonderful, we can definitely get that into 1.1.0
David Huerta
@huertanix
:cool:
Kushal Das
@kushaldas
I guess I will just crash
Conor Schaefer
@conorsch
In-place upgrade testing complete. Successful migration to v2&v3.
mickael e.
@emkll
i am running upgrade testing on mac minis right now, the upgrade was successful , migrating from v2-> v2+v3 over tor, it's taking a while
Conor Schaefer
@conorsch
:+1:
Kevin O'Gorman
@zenmonkeykstop
I got an error on the tails update phase of the GUI updater as well
Erik Moeller
@eloquence
oh noes
Conor Schaefer
@conorsch
drat, was it wrong password, @zenmonkeykstop ?
Kevin O'Gorman
@zenmonkeykstop
str:
  • git checkout 0.14.0
  • bounce network
  • clicked Update now
  • entered password when prompted
Conor Schaefer
@conorsch
i'll reset my tails env to dev, delete the 1.0.0 tag locally inside tails, reboot, and try again
thanks for STR!
Kevin O'Gorman
@zenmonkeykstop
Dunno, will retry
oh, one other thing, the ansible defaults change to apt-qa was still there.
success! with git reset --hard HEAD first
Conor Schaefer
@conorsch
ah-ha! so you had a dirty working copy
Kevin O'Gorman
@zenmonkeykstop
one annoying thing - because the securedrop_init.py script always bounces network, you now get the pop-up saying the updater is already running in the tailsconfig part of the process
Conor Schaefer
@conorsch
yeah i've seen that =( not ideal
that one's worth a follow-up issue, not a release blocker though